BNP Paribas Financial Markets Lowers Stock Position in Oshkosh Co. (NYSE:OSK)

BNP Paribas Financial Markets trimmed its position in shares of Oshkosh Co. (NYSE:OSKFree Report) by 57.3%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 41,417 shares of the company’s stock after selling 55,540 shares during the period. BNP Paribas Financial Markets owned approximately 0.06% of Oshkosh worth $5,165,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Oshkosh Stock Performance

Oshkosh stock opened at $106.41 on Friday. The company has a market cap of $6.96 billion, a PE ratio of 10.18, a P/E/G ratio of 1.04 and a beta of 1.22. Oshkosh Co. has a 12 month low of $86.10 and a 12 month high of $127.98. The company has a fifty day moving average price of $111.11 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$112.74.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.16, a current ratio of 1.43 and a quick ratio of 0.76.

Oshkosh (NYSE:OSKG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, April 25th. The company reported $2.89 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.26 by $0.63. The firm had revenue of $2.54 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.49 billion. Oshkosh had a net margin of 6.93% and a return on equity of 20.39%. Oshkosh’s revenue was up 12.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$1.59 earnings per share. Research analysts expect that Oshkosh Co. will post 11.21 earnings per share for the current year.

Oshkosh Company Profile

(Free Report)

Oshkosh Corporation provides purpose-built vehicles and equipment wor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Access, Defense, and Vocational segment. Its Access Equipment segment design and manufacture aerial work platform and telehandlers for use in construction, industrial, and maintenance applications; offers financing and leasing solutions including rental fleet loans, leases, and floor plan and retail financing; and towing and recovery equipment, which includes carriers, wreckers, and rotators, as well as provides equipment installation and sale of chassis and service parts.
